Second-line options for refractory steroid-sensitive and -resistant nephrotic syndrome
1Pediatric Nephrology, University Medical Center Hamburg-Eppendorf, Martinistr. 52, D-20246 Hamburg, Germany.
Idiopathic nephrotic syndrome in children often requires alternative treatments beyond steroids due to toxicity and relapses. Emerging therapies like mycophenolic acid and rituximab show promise, but refractory cases still need further research.

Background:
- Idiopathic nephrotic syndrome (INS) in children frequently relapses or becomes steroid-dependent, necessitating alternative therapies.
- Steroid toxicity and treatment dilemmas arise in frequent relapsers and steroid-dependent cases.
- Current treatment options have limitations, including side effects and lack of efficacy in refractory cases.
Purpose of the Study:
- To review current and emerging treatment options for pediatric idiopathic nephrotic syndrome.
- To highlight challenges in managing steroid-sensitive and steroid-resistant nephrotic syndrome.
- To identify unmet needs in the treatment of refractory cases.
Main Methods:
- Literature review of current therapeutic strategies for pediatric INS.
- Analysis of data on alternative immunosuppressants and biologics.
- Discussion of diagnostic approaches for steroid-resistant cases, including genetic testing and biopsy.
Main Results:
- Steroid-sparing agents like cyclophosphamide and levamisole have been used, but mycophenolic acid is emerging as an alternative.
- Calcineurin inhibitors (cyclosporine A, tacrolimus) are effective but require long-term use with potential side effects.
- Rituximab shows promise for refractory cases and may be useful in less complicated scenarios.
- Focal segmental glomerulosclerosis (FSGS) requires genetic testing and biopsy, with treatments like pulse methylprednisolone and calcineurin inhibitors.
Conclusions:
- Despite advances, some pediatric INS patients exhibit treatment-refractory courses, posing a medical dilemma.
- Mycophenolic acid and rituximab offer potential therapeutic avenues, though their efficacy in FSGS may be less than in steroid-sensitive INS.
- Standardization of treatment protocols and further prospective studies are crucial for managing complicated INS cases.
